The vulnerability of the microprogrammed software of Schneider Electric PowerLogic PM5320, PM5340, and PM5341 lies in their uncontrollable resource consumption, which allows a intruder to trigger a service failure.
The vulnerability of the microprogramming software for Schneider Electric’s PowerLogic PM5320, PM5340, and PM5341 lies in the uncontrolled consumption of resources. Exploiting this vulnerability could allow a malicious actor to cause service failures by sending specially crafted IGMP packets...
The vulnerability of the formWsc function in the microprogramming software of the Totolink A3002R router allows a intruder to execute arbitrary code.
The vulnerability of the formWsc function in the Totolink A3002R router’s microprogramming software relates to the lack of measures taken to protect the website structure. Exploiting this vulnerability allows a malicious actor to execute arbitrary code by sending a specially crafted request...

The vulnerability of Intel Core Ultra processor microprogramming software, related to processor locking, allows a hacker to trigger a service failure.
The vulnerability of Intel Core Ultra microprogramming software is related to the locking of the processor due to discrepancies between the instruction set architecture ISA and the processor’s logic. Exploiting this vulnerability can allow an attacker to cause a service failure...
